Room additions services

Room additions are a fantastic way to expand your living space and enhance the functionality and value of your home. Whether you’re looking to accommodate a growing family, create a dedicated workspace, or simply increase the overall square footage, room additions offer a customizable solution to meet your needs. Here are some key considerations and steps to take when planning a room addition:

Define Your Goals: Before embarking on a room addition project, clearly define your goals and objectives. Determine the purpose of the new space, whether it’s an extra bedroom, a home office, a sunroom, or a family room. Consider how the new addition will integrate with your existing home layout and enhance your lifestyle.

Assess Your Space and Budget: Evaluate your property to identify suitable locations for the room addition and determine the available space for expansion. Consider factors such as property lines, zoning regulations, existing structural elements, and architectural style. Additionally, establish a realistic budget for the project, taking into account construction costs, materials, permits, and professional fees.

Design Considerations: Work with an architect or designer to develop a comprehensive design plan for the room addition. Consider aspects such as the size, layout, orientation, and architectural style of the new space, ensuring it harmonizes with your existing home and meets your functional and aesthetic preferences. Explore design options that optimize natural light, ventilation, and energy efficiency while maximizing usable space.

Obtain Permits and Approvals: Before commencing construction, obtain the necessary permits and approvals from local building authorities and homeowners’ associations. Ensure that your room addition project complies with zoning regulations, building codes, setback requirements, and other regulatory standards to avoid delays, fines, or legal complications.

Select Materials and Finishes: Choose high-quality materials and finishes for your room addition that align with your design vision, budget, and maintenance preferences. Consider factors such as durability, aesthetics, energy efficiency, and compatibility with existing architectural features. Collaborate with your contractor or designer to source materials and finishes that enhance the overall appeal and functionality of the new space.

Hire Reliable Contractors: Select reputable contractors, architects, and subcontractors with proven experience in room additions and residential construction. Obtain multiple bids, check references, and review portfolios to ensure you hire professionals who are qualified, reliable, and trustworthy. Establish clear communication channels and expectations from the outset to facilitate a smooth and successful construction process.

Manage Construction Process: Coordinate closely with your contractor and project team to oversee the construction process and ensure that the room addition project stays on track, on budget, and on schedule. Regularly communicate with your contractor, address any concerns or issues promptly, and make timely decisions to avoid delays or cost overruns. Conduct periodic site inspections to monitor progress and quality standards.

Finish and Furnish the Space: Once construction is complete, focus on finishing touches and interior furnishings to transform the new space into a functional and inviting environment. Select furniture, decor, and accessories that complement the design aesthetic and meet your lifestyle needs. Consider elements such as lighting, flooring, paint colors, window treatments, and storage solutions to enhance comfort and functionality.

Enjoy Your New Space: Finally, celebrate the completion of your room addition project and enjoy the benefits of your expanded living space. Whether it’s creating a cozy retreat, a versatile workspace, or a welcoming entertainment area, your new room addition adds value, versatility, and enjoyment to your home for years to come.

Room additions represent a significant investment in your home’s value and livability, providing opportunities for customization, expansion, and improvement. By carefully planning, designing, and executing your room addition project, you can create a seamless integration of new space that enhances your home’s functionality, comfort, and aesthetic appeal.

Land use lawyer

A land use lawyer is a specialized legal professional who deals with issues related to the regulation and utilization of land. These lawyers play an essential role in helping individuals, businesses, and municipalities navigate the complexities of zoning laws, property development, environmental regulations, and land use planning. As cities and communities grow, land use lawyers help ensure that development is sustainable, legally compliant, and beneficial to communities. The services they provide are vital for anyone seeking to buy, develop, or protect land assets, whether for residential, commercial, agricultural, or recreational use.

One key area where land use lawyers are indispensable is zoning and planning. Zoning laws dictate how certain areas of land can be used, categorizing them for purposes like residential, commercial, industrial, or mixed-use. These regulations can be highly detailed, with rules about building height, density, setback requirements, and other restrictions. Land use lawyers have the expertise to analyze zoning regulations, advise clients on what is permissible within a particular zone, and guide them in applying for zoning variances if they want to use the land in ways that don’t strictly align with current zoning. This legal support is especially crucial for developers, who often need to adjust their plans to comply with or seek modifications to existing zoning laws.

Environmental regulations are another important factor in land use law. Many land projects require compliance with environmental standards designed to protect ecosystems, water quality, and air purity. Land use lawyers are knowledgeable about laws like the National Environmental Policy Act (NEPA), the Clean Water Act, and the Clean Air Act, which impose restrictions and requirements for land development projects. In areas with endangered species or other sensitive habitats, additional restrictions may be applied, further complicating the land development process. Land use lawyers help clients navigate these regulations by preparing environmental impact assessments, securing permits, and advising on mitigation strategies to ensure compliance and reduce environmental impact.

Public interest and community input are also essential components in land use cases, especially in densely populated or rapidly developing areas. Local governments often involve the community in decisions about land use, allowing residents to voice concerns over how land will be used and how projects might affect quality of life. A land use lawyer represents clients in public hearings, mediating between client interests and community concerns, and helping to foster cooperative solutions. This is important for reducing conflicts, building community support, and achieving outcomes that benefit both the client and the broader public.

Permitting and regulatory compliance present another area where land use lawyers add significant value. Securing the necessary permits for a land development project can be a lengthy and complicated process, involving multiple layers of government agencies and oversight. For instance, building permits, environmental permits, and health department clearances may all be required for a single project. A land use lawyer streamlines this process, working directly with regulatory agencies to avoid delays and minimize bureaucratic obstacles.

In conclusion, land use lawyers offer critical support for anyone involved in land development or property transactions. Their expertise in zoning, environmental regulations, community engagement, and permitting is invaluable for navigating the legal landscape of land use. By ensuring that land projects comply with laws and align with community standards, land use lawyers help create sustainable, legally sound developments that benefit clients and communities alike.

Transform Your Outdoors with Professional Landscape Design Providers

Landscape design is more than simply trimming the yard or growing a few flowers; it’s an art that enhances the elegance and performance of your outside rooms. Whether you have an expansive yard or a compact backyard, professional landscape design solutions have the competence and imagination to change your outdoors right into a stunning oasis. With their understanding of style, plant kinds, and terrain, they can transform your vision right into reality while enhancing the value of your building.

One of the significant advantages of hiring landscaping professionals is their ability to produce a cohesive design. They assess your home, thinking about numerous elements such as climate, soil problems, and architecture. This thorough analysis allows them to propose designs that work harmoniously with your existing landscape. From blossom beds and paths to water features and keeping wall surfaces, they can curate an area that shows your style and matches your home.

In addition, professional landscaping companies remain current with the most up to date trends and strategies. They comprehend which plants thrive in particular settings and exactly how to preserve them for lasting charm. This not just saves you time and effort but likewise makes sure that your landscape design financial investment generates a lively, lavish exterior room year-round. Furthermore, experts can supply ongoing maintenance plans tailored to your property’s demands, maintaining your landscape looking its best through altering seasons.

Landscaping solutions additionally extend past visual appeals. They can resolve practical issues such as drain, erosion control, and dirt health and wellness. By executing critical options, they aid protect against concerns that can harm your building while enhancing use. Whether you wish to create an amusing space, boost personal privacy, or promote biodiversity with native plants, a specialist can assist you through the process and implement it successfully.

In conclusion, investing in landscape design solutions not just raises your exterior appearance but additionally contributes to its wellness and capability. By collaborating with experienced landscape design professionals, you can delight in a well-designed, lovely landscape that meets your needs and improves your property’s worth. Top Tips for Choosing the Right Huntington Beach Pet Hospital

Bringing a pet into your life is a beautiful and rewarding experience. Your furry friend becomes a part of your family, offering unconditional love and joy. Just like any family member, your pet deserves to receive the best possible care. Whether it’s for routine check-ups, vaccinations, or emergencies, finding a reliable and trustworthy Huntington Beach pet hospital is essential. With so many options available, it can be overwhelming to decide which one is the right fit for your beloved companion. In this article, we’ll provide you with some useful tips to help you choose the perfect pet hospital in Huntington Beach.

1. Seek Recommendations from Other Pet Owners

One of the best ways to start your search for a reliable pet hospital is by asking for recommendations from family members, friends, neighbors, or colleagues who are also pet owners. Their personal experiences and insights can give you valuable information about different pet hospitals in Huntington Beach. Don’t hesitate to ask about the quality of care, cleanliness, and the behavior of the staff. Keep in mind that every pet’s needs are unique, so it’s important to find a hospital that can accommodate your specific requirements.

2. Evaluate the Facilities and Equipment

When you visit a potential pet hospital, pay attention to the facilities and equipment they have. A well-equipped hospital with modern technology is more likely to provide comprehensive and efficient care for your pet. Look for features such as digital x-rays, ultrasound machines, and a fully equipped surgical suite. Additionally, make sure the hospital is clean and well-maintained, as hygiene plays a crucial role in preventing the spread of diseases.

3. Consider the Range of Services Offered

Pets, like humans, may require various medical services throughout their lives. While choosing a pet hospital, consider the range of services they offer. Look for hospitals that provide preventive care, emergency services, dental care, surgical procedures, and specialized treatments. Having all these services under one roof can save you time and ensure that your pet receives comprehensive care whenever necessary.

4. Assess the Expertise and Qualifications of the Veterinarians

The expertise and qualifications of the veterinarians working at a pet hospital are of utmost importance. Research the background of the veterinarians and ensure they have the necessary licenses and certifications. Consider their experience and areas of expertise, especially if your pet has a specific condition or requires specialized care. A knowledgeable and experienced veterinarian can make all the difference in your pet’s well-being.

5. Take Location and Availability into Account

Emergency situations can occur at any time, so it’s crucial to choose a pet hospital that is easily accessible and offers convenient hours of operation. Consider the hospital’s location in relation to your home or workplace and find out if they provide emergency services during weekends and holidays. Having quick access to a reliable pet hospital can be lifesaving in critical situations.

Conclusion

Choosing the right pet hospital in Huntington Beach is an essential decision for every pet owner. By seeking recommendations, evaluating facilities, considering available services, assessing the expertise of the veterinarians, and taking location and availability into account, you can find the perfect hospital for your furry friend.
